Every person procuring a license hereunder must publish a notice thereof as herein provided:
1. Where the licensed premises are located in any county other than New York, Kings, Queens or Bronx, notice shall be published once a week for two successive weeks in a daily or weekly newspaper published in the city, town or village in which the licensed premises are located, except that if there shall be no daily or weekly newspaper published in the city, town or village in which the licensed premises are located, then such notice shall be published in a daily or weekly newspaper published in the county in which the licensed premises are located, once a week for two successive weeks. The provisions of this section shall only be applicable to the original license issued to the licensee for the premises.
2. Where the licensed premises are located in the counties of New York, Kings, Queens or Bronx, such notice shall be published once a week for two successive weeks in one daily and one weekly newspaper published in the county in which the licensed premises are located. This provision is only applicable to the original license issued to the licensee for the premises.
3. The notice to be so published shall be printed in English, in substantially the following forms:
(a) Form of notice for manufacturer's license. Notice is hereby given that manufacturer's license (fill in beer, liquor or wine manufacturer or rectifier and number) has been issued to the undersigned to manufacture (beer, liquor or wine, as the case may be) under the alcoholic beverage control law in the premises located at (fill in street address, city, town or village and county in which licensed premises are located).

(b) Form of notice for wholesaler's license. Notice is hereby given that wholesaler's license (fill in beer, liquor or wine wholesaler and license number) has been issued to the undersigned to sell (beer, liquor or wine, as the case may be) at wholesale under the alcoholic beverage control law in the premises located at (fill in street address, city, town or village and county in which licensed premises are located).

(c) Form of notice for off-premises license. Notice is hereby given that license (fill in beer, liquor or wine store and license number) has been issued to the undersigned to sell (beer, liquor or wine, as the case may be) at retail under the alcoholic beverage control law at (fill in street address, city, town or village and county in which licensed premises are located) for off-premises consumption.

(d) Form of notice for on-premises license. Notice is hereby given that license (fill in beer, liquor or wine as the case may be, and license number) has been issued to the undersigned to sell (beer, liquor or wine, as the case may be) at retail in a (hotel, club, restaurant, vessel, car, or other type of establishment, as the case may be) under the alcoholic beverage control law at (fill in street address, city, town or village and county in which licensed premises are located) for on-premises consumption.

4. The first publication of said notice shall be made within fifteen days after the date of issuance of said license and proof of such publication, in the form hereinafter set forth, shall be obtained by the licensee and retained by him during the license year. The form of proof of such publication shall be as follows:
